Luke Combs has yet again proven his prowess in the country music scene with his recent achievement on country radio. His latest track, "Ain’t No Love In Oklahoma," part of the "Twisters" soundtrack, has garnered significant attention and acclaim.

Chart-Topping Success of "Ain’t No Love In Oklahoma"

Luke Combs' "Ain’t No Love In Oklahoma" has ascended to the #1 position on this week’s Mediabase country radio singles chart. This accomplishment is marked by impressive statistics that reflect the song's popularity and widespread reception.

  • Total Spins: The song received approximately 9,461 spins during the September 15-21 tracking period, an increase of 1,088 spins from the previous week.
  • Audience Impressions: The track garnered around 37.9 million audience impressions, making it the most played and heard song on the Mediabase country panel.

These figures underscore the song's dominant presence on country radio, showcasing Luke Combs' continued influence in the genre.

Competitors in the Country Radio Chart

While Luke Combs leads the chart, several other artists are making significant strides.

  • Post Malone's "Pour Me A Drink" (featuring Blake Shelton): This track has climbed to the #2 position, indicating its growing popularity.
  • Kane Brown & Marshmello's "Miles On It": The song has moved up two spots to claim the #3 position, reflecting its positive reception.

These artists are closely trailing Luke Combs, making the competition in the country radio charts intense and exciting.

The Landscape of Country Music Hits

Examining the broader landscape of country music hits, several other songs are also performing exceptionally well.

  • Luke Bryan’s "Love You, Miss You, Mean It": Holding steady at #4, this song continues to resonate with audiences.
  • Dustin Lynch & Jelly Roll’s "Chevrolet": Despite dropping from the top spot, this track remains in the top five, currently positioned at #5.
